Philip Watkiss joins ARINC Managed Services as Sales Director for the Americas

ARINC Managed Services (AMS) has announced that Philip Watkiss has joined the company as its new Sales Director for the Americas Region.

AMS is a major provider of managed IT services and support for airports and airport facilities and is a wholly owned subsidiary of ARINC, Inc.

Mr Watkiss has over 30 years of sales and marketing experience in the aviation industry. Most recently, he was a Senior Global Account Manager with SITA, where he directed the sales and management of multi-million dollar global accounts. In his new position, Mr. Watkiss will oversee all sales and expansion efforts in North America, with a primary focus on increasing AMS' revenue and market share.
